Subject: Who owns TilePloy now?

Hey folks — quick heads-up for everyone who joined this quarter. The map-tile prefetcher (TilePloy) has moved from the Atlas Squad over to Platform Caching. That means new review rules: any change to the prefetch heuristics or the cache eviction settings needs sign-off from the new owner, not the old Atlas channel. Docs are being migrated to the Platform wiki this week, so expect a few broken links. The person now responsible for TilePloy is listed below.

account owner for kaweg-fahap: Jorath Pelwyn Ralion

# ScanBridge barcode scanner integration (Korvex Retail build)
# Support note: the scanner gateway writes each decoded SKU into the
# lookup database before the POS confirms the sale. If decodes stall,
# verify the gateway service first, then the database itself. For manual
# troubleshooting, connect using the string below.

primary connection of hadug-baweg = cockroachdb://praax_svc:5mJRvTW4BD2hGN@db-e95c.tolvaqdyn.corp:5432/eliok

Cold-start checks for the Pindle handlers: we fire ten sequential invocations after forcing a scale-to-zero, then eyeball the p95. Anything over 1.8s means the warmup shim in the Torvane layer isn't loading, so poke it before paging anyone else. Remember the staging gateway on Kestwick rejects anonymous probes now, which bit us last week. The harness reads its credential from the environment, but if you're running curl by hand against the probe route, authenticate each request with the bearer token below.

login token, yajeg-fawif: eyJhbGciOiJIUzI1NiIsInR5cCI6IkpXVCJ9.eyJzdWIiOiIEdPQYnZXaZIn0.HSRTnYZBx0Qc

// Query planner regression in Fernwick 4.2: joins against the
// ledger_snapshots table pick a sequential scan under load, so we
// route those queries through the Bramblecache proxy until the fix
// ships. The proxy client below needs elevated read scope on the
// planner-stats endpoint. Authenticate it with the internal key on
// the next line.

app token of fajop-fahif = qvz4-AnML